Growth Groups are an essential part of life at St Andrew’s. The Bible teaches that Christians cannot thrive as individuals, instead we grow together in Christ-focused community where we all care for one another. Our Sunday gatherings are quite large, so Growth Groups are the main way we do this community.

 

These smaller communities gather in various forms and sizes but each group typically consists of around ten people, who meet every one to two weeks, to share their lives, to study the Bible, and to pray for each other.

 

It’s as we get to know each other really well, and then speak the truth of the love of God in Christ into the nitty gritty details of our lives that groups become places of care and discipleship.
